About This Item

New Haven ; London : Yale University Press, 1996. First Edition. Softcover. Near fine paperback copy; edges very slightly dust-dulled and nicked. Remains particularly and surprisingly well-preserved overall; tight, bright, clean and especially sharp-cornered. Physical description: [x], 229 p. : ill. (some col.), facsims., plans, ports. ; 28 cm. Notes: Catalogue of and exhibition held at the Courtauld Gallery, London, 10 Oct. 1996-5 Jan. 1997; and at the Nationa lmuseum, Stockholm, Sweden, 20 Feb.-20 April 1997. Includes bibliographical references (p. 205-208). Venue: Catalogue of an exhibition held at the Courtauld Gallery, London 10 oct 1996-5 jan 1997; Nationalmuseum, Stockholm 20 feb-20 apr 1997. Illustration on lining pages. Subject: Chambers, William (English and Swedish architect and author, 1723-1796) - Exhibitions - Studies - Biography. George III, King of Great Britain 1738-1820 - Art patronage. Courtauld Institute Galleries (London, England) - Exhibitions. Nationalmuseum (Stockholm, Sweden) - Exhibitions.
